Patents by Inventor Bijoy Bordoloi
Bijoy Bordoloi has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11861142Abstract: Disclosed embodiments provide systems and methods implementing a web-browser plugin for providing requested information. A method for providing requested information comprises receiving, as a user interaction on a graphical user interface, a request to provide data associated with a target object presented on a web page, retrieving an object identifier associated with the target object based on a determined data accessibility, the object identifier incorporated in the web page, transmitting the retrieved object identifier to a plurality of systems storing data associated with the target object, the plurality of systems configured to provide data corresponding to the received object identifier in response to the received object identifier, receiving data responsive to transmitting the retrieved object, modifying the web page to include the received data, and presenting the web page on the graphical user interface.Type: GrantFiled: October 26, 2021Date of Patent: January 2, 2024Assignee: COUPANG CORP.Inventors: Bijoy Bordoloi, Ankit Arora, Khoa Nguyen, Chang Hyun Lee, Suk Min Ahn, Prithvis Mohanty
-
Publication number: 20220043545Abstract: Disclosed embodiments provide systems and methods implementing a web-browser plugin for providing requested information. A method for providing requested information comprises receiving, as a user interaction on a graphical user interface, a request to provide data associated with a target object presented on a web page, retrieving an object identifier associated with the target object based on a determined data accessibility, the object identifier incorporated in the web page, transmitting the retrieved object identifier to a plurality of systems storing data associated with the target object, the plurality of systems configured to provide data corresponding to the received object identifier in response to the received object identifier, receiving data responsive to transmitting the retrieved object, modifying the web page to include the received data, and presenting the web page on the graphical user interface.Type: ApplicationFiled: October 26, 2021Publication date: February 10, 2022Applicant: Coupang Corp.Inventors: Bijoy BORDOLOI, Ankit ARORA, Khoa NGUYEN, Chang Hyun LEE, Suk Min AHN, Prithvis MOHANTY
-
Patent number: 11182054Abstract: Disclosed embodiments provide systems and methods implementing a web-browser plugin for providing requested information. A method for providing requested information comprises receiving, as a user interaction on a graphical user interface, a request to provide data associated with a target object presented on a web page, retrieving an object identifier associated with the target object based on a determined data accessibility, the object identifier incorporated in the web page, transmitting the retrieved object identifier to a plurality of systems storing data associated with the target object, the plurality of systems configured to provide data corresponding to the received object identifier in response to the received object identifier, receiving data responsive to transmitting the retrieved object, modifying the web page to include the received data, and presenting the web page on the graphical user interface.Type: GrantFiled: March 27, 2020Date of Patent: November 23, 2021Assignee: Coupang Corp.Inventors: Bijoy Bordoloi, Ankit Arora, Khoa Nguyen, Chang Hyun Lee, Suk Min Ahn, Prithvis Mohanty
-
Publication number: 20210303109Abstract: Disclosed embodiments provide systems and methods implementing a web-browser plugin for providing requested information. A method for providing requested information comprises receiving, as a user interaction on a graphical user interface, a request to provide data associated with a target object presented on a web page, retrieving an object identifier associated with the target object based on a determined data accessibility, the object identifier incorporated in the web page, transmitting the retrieved object identifier to a plurality of systems storing data associated with the target object, the plurality of systems configured to provide data corresponding to the received object identifier in response to the received object identifier, receiving data responsive to transmitting the retrieved object, modifying the web page to include the received data, and presenting the web page on the graphical user interface.Type: ApplicationFiled: March 27, 2020Publication date: September 30, 2021Inventors: Bijoy Bordoloi, Ankit Arora, Khoa Nguyen, Chang Hyun Lee, Suk Min Ahn, Prithvis Mohanty
-
Publication number: 20210304275Abstract: Disclosed embodiments provide systems and methods for electronically determining a real-time registration. A method for electronically determining a real-time registration comprises receiving, from a user device, a request to register an item in a retail system and data associated with the item, determining a registration guarantee decision for the item, the registration decision specifying whether the item is or is not guaranteed, and registering the item in the retail system based on the determined registration guarantee decision. The method further comprises building a response for the determined registration guarantee decision and transmitting the response for the registration guarantee decision to a computing device associated with the retail system, wherein the registration guarantee decision comprises performing a comparison of attributes in the received data and attributes associated with items stored in the retail system to determine duplicate or similar items.Type: ApplicationFiled: March 31, 2020Publication date: September 30, 2021Inventors: Bijoy BORDOLOI, Shuzheng LI, Chang Hyun LEE, Han Sam JEON, Suk Min AHN, Tapan SHAH, Prithvis MOHANTY, Khoa NGUYEN
-
Publication number: 20210304094Abstract: Disclosed embodiments provide computer-implemented systems and methods for determining a gap to meet a goal for use with a user interface. A method for determining a gap logistics comprises receiving, from a user device, a input, a target, and a request to determine a gap to determine the target based on the input for a set of groups, capturing sales data, price data, and funding data associated with the set of groups from a system, and determining the gap by applying the received input, the received target, the captured sales data, the captured price data, and the received funding data to a predefined formula. The method further comprises providing the determined gap to the user device and transmitting, from the user device, a request to provide a fund to close the determined gap to a computing device of an entity associated with the set of groups.Type: ApplicationFiled: March 30, 2020Publication date: September 30, 2021Inventors: Tapan SHAH, Bijoy BORDOLOI, Xiao ZHOU, Abhy PADIYAR, Xuelei SUN, Young Jin KIM, Jun Young MUN
-
Patent number: 8407667Abstract: A stripped-down version of a library is generated from server source code extracted from a server project. The transitive closure of program entities extracted from the server source code and referenced by the extracted program entities can be computed. A placeholder entity can be inferred for an entity defined by the transitive closure computation if a definition of the entity cannot be found in the server source code. The stripped-down library generated from the extracted server source code is received by a reflection-based component that uses reflection to generate documentation and disclosure information helpful in the development of the client source code. A placeholder entity can be marked or decorated to signal to the reflection-based component that client source code is not to be generated for the decorated entities.Type: GrantFiled: March 20, 2009Date of Patent: March 26, 2013Assignee: Microsoft CorporationInventors: Per Johan Stenberg, Bijoy Bordoloi
-
Patent number: 8239823Abstract: A stripped-down version of a library is generated from server source code extracted from a server project under development. Information extracted from the server source code may include only that information which is exposed to a client project under development. The stripped-down library generated from the extracted server source code is received by a reflection-based component that uses reflection to generate documentation and disclosure information helpful in the development of the client source code. Because the server project does not have to be compiled or ready to be compiled before the software development information for the client project can be provided, development of the server side source code and the client side source code can proceed in tandem or incrementally.Type: GrantFiled: March 20, 2009Date of Patent: August 7, 2012Assignee: Microsoft CorporationInventors: Per Johan Stenberg, Bijoy Bordoloi
-
Publication number: 20100242017Abstract: A stripped-down version of a library is generated from server source code extracted from a server project. The transitive closure of program entities extracted from the server source code and referenced by the extracted program entities can be computed. A placeholder entity can be inferred for an entity defined by the transitive closure computation if a definition of the entity cannot be found in the server source code. The stripped-down library generated from the extracted server source code is received by a reflection-based component that uses reflection to generate documentation and disclosure information helpful in the development of the client source code. A placeholder entity can be marked or decorated to signal to the reflection-based component that client source code is not to be generated for the decorated entities.Type: ApplicationFiled: March 20, 2009Publication date: September 23, 2010Applicant: Microsoft CorporationInventors: Per Johan Stenberg, Bijoy Bordoloi
-
Publication number: 20100242015Abstract: A stripped-down version of a library is generated from server source code extracted from a server project under development. Information extracted from the server source code may include only that information which is exposed to a client project under development. The stripped-down library generated from the extracted server source code is received by a reflection-based component that uses reflection to generate documentation and disclosure information helpful in the development of the client source code. Because the server project does not have to be compiled or ready to be compiled before the software development information for the client project can be provided, development of the server side source code and the client side source code can proceed in tandem or incrementally.Type: ApplicationFiled: March 20, 2009Publication date: September 23, 2010Applicant: MICROSOFT CORPORATIONInventors: Per Johan Stenberg, Bijoy Bordoloi